今天我在自己电脑上导入数据库的时候,一直报sp2-0734:未知的命令开头"imp..."-忽略了剩余的行,整了半天才发现,我又一次放了以前放过的错误,整理了一下,希望对大家有帮助:
这个问题的原因是我使用了sqlplus导入数据库,但是我们导入数据库应该是在cmd的dos命令提示符下执行,而不是在sqlplus里面执行。
但是导入的格式是一样的如下:
(例如:将f:\demo.dmp 中的数据导入 orcl数据库中)
imp user/password@orcl file=f:\demo.dmp full=y ignore=y;
user:用户名
password:是该用户密
@orcl是导入的数据库名称
导入成功的样子如下:
出现了上图结果,证明我导入成功了。
导出数据库个数如下:
exp userid = user/password@orcl full=y inctype=complete file=f:\test.dmp
user:用户名
password:密码
file后面的跟的是导出文件路径
最后希望大家仔细,导入导出数据库的时候要在cmd上执行dos命令,不要像我一样放这样低级的错误。